Talis (a wholly owned subsidiary of SAGE Publishing) is an edTech company focused on applying technology to make teaching and learning more connected in higher education. We help universities, libraries, faculty and students to connect to the digital resources they teach and learn with, but more importantly to collaborate and engage with these resources.
We have an established and market leading presence in the UK, Australia and New Zealand. We have well over 1.5million students and 100,000 academics using our products every day. We have two products at different stages in the product life cycle, and are now focused on growth of our more established product Talis Aspire, into large untapped markets and replicating our success of growth in our existing markets for our earlier stage product, Talis Elevate.
We are a fully distributed team of passionate people with a culture that is informal, we have a fairly flat structure and we value accountability, delivering impact, transparency, collaboration and solving meaningful problems and customers success.
You’ll be working in a friendly team that works closely and collaboratively, and supports each other in a safe environment. We have a shared commitment to our mission and goals, we like to deliver visible and measurable impact frequently, and to build and do the right things. We enable each other to continue learning, grow and to be always improving. We also like to get to know each other and have fun along the way.
You will work as part of the engineering team, reporting to our CTO, comfortable working in teams that take pride in their code and have a structured approach to product development. You will be excited by transforming our impact onto higher education globally and be looking for a role that both inspires and challenges you.
We are looking for an experienced full stack developer to join one of our development teams. You should be a polyglot programmer with experience on products with scale, performance and durable code and process.
Our products were originally built exclusively in PHP, but we have largely migrated to a microservices architecture implemented in a variety of technologies including React, Angular, NodeJS, and PHP. The emphasis is on the right tool for the job, rather than worship at any particular technology alter.
We run our services and applications totally within Amazon Web Services making use of Kubernetes, EC2, and Serverless technologies but you do not need to be familiar with these.
We make extensive use of NoSQL technology. Our core data platform is currently MongoDB but we also use Redis, DynamoDB, Redshift, and PostgreSQL.
We track, time and monitor everything that moves. Currently we’re using a combination of Sensu, PagerDuty, Instana, and Prometheus.
It is only desirable, not essential, that you have experience in some or all of the technologies we use today. After all, they may not be the exact same set we use in 18 months time.
The important thing is that you can demonstrate you are a quick learner, select and use technologies on their own merit, and can apply sound theory in your decisions and code.
Requirements:
Benefits:
We are a fully distributed company and are open to applicants across the UK, we are an equal opportunities employer and have a strong diverse team.
Before you apply, please check if any restrictions apply in terms of time zone or country.
This job has a geo-restriction in place: UK Only.
We thank all the candidates who have shown interest in our company, but only shortlisted candidates will be contacted.
Job Link